CIVA: Book launch UFO

BOOK LAUNCH | 25.10.2022, 19:00 | CIVA, Brussels

Book launch: Unidentified Flying Objects for Contemporary Architecture: UFO’s Experiments Between Political Activism and the Artistic Avant-Garde. Beatrice Lampariello, False Mirror Office.

UFO. With this name, in 1968, a group of students from the Faculty of Architecture in Florence began to create works that altered the daily functioning of the city, the regular course of exhibitions and the organization of the territory. Designed to appear obscure in their meanings and objectives, even “unidentified”, these works create an absolute coincidence between the name of the group and their work. Nearly sixty years later and after a limited number of studies, a new research conducted by Beatrice Lampariello, Andrea Anselmo and Boris Hamzeian reveals the creative intentions of the group, crossing the barrier that UFO itself had erected between its work and its interpretation. On the occasion of the publication of a book edited by Actar Publishers, Lampariello, Anselmo and Hamzeian, accompanied by Traumnovelle, present UFO’s ephemeral, participatory, artisanal and protest architecture as a performative language in radical Florence; and illustrate its legacy for new generations of architects.
